Do not assume that because your power is out … WebSep 5, 2024 · For data wires over pedestrian traffic: a minimum vertical clearance of 9 1/2 feet. For data wires over vehicle traffic: a minimum vertical clearance of 15 1/2 feet. For data wires over a pool or hot tub: a minimum vertical clearance of 10 feet. Lots of residential … WebMar 27, 2024 · Do not approach a fallen service drop. 1. A standard service drop includes three cables, or conductors. Two are insulated hot cables, each carrying 120 volts of electricity (240 volts across the two wires).
